For those of you that can remember back to 2001 (which is hopefully most of you) then you'll remember Tom Gilbert of Jefferson. Well anyway, he's a sophomore at the University of Wisconsin and he had been drafted in 2002 by Colorado. Well today he was dealt to Edmonton for Tommi Salo. I thought it was pretty interesting because the Edmonton GM seems to have high hopes for Gilbert, saying in 3-4 years he should be in the NHL and he has great potential.
